About Rui de Oliveira

Rui de Oliveira is a scholar working on Industrial and Manufacturing Engineering, Water Science and Technology and Management, Monitoring, Policy and Law, having authored 48 papers that have together received 424 indexed citations. Recurring topics across this work include Water Quality and Pollution Assessment (14 papers), Wastewater Treatment and Reuse (9 papers), Advanced Fiber Optic Sensors (6 papers), Urban Stormwater Management Solutions (6 papers), Constructed Wetlands for Wastewater Treatment (5 papers), Fecal contamination and water quality (4 papers), Environmental and Social Impact Assessments (4 papers) and Child Nutrition and Water Access (3 papers). The work is most often cited by research in Industrial and Manufacturing Engineering (73 citations), Mechanics of Materials (128 citations) and Civil and Structural Engineering (112 citations). Rui de Oliveira has collaborated with scholars based in Brazil, Portugal and United Kingdom. Frequent co-authors include Véronique Michaud, Eva Kirkby, J.‐A. E. Månson, D. D. Mara, Samuel Silva, António Torres Marques, H. W. Pearson, Sébastien Lavanchy, Regina M. Black and D. Costantini. Their work appears in journals such as Water Science & Technology, Environment Development and Sustainability, Smart Materials and Structures, GeoJournal and Ecological Engineering.
